Syringa (Villosae Group) 'Lark Song'
1 / 5
Next
Common name:
Lark Song lilac
Family:
Oleaceae (olive family)
Distribution:
hybrid: selection of (Syringa sweginzowii × S. tomentella) × S. komarowii
Hardiness:
USDA Zone 5
Life form:
Deciduous shrub/Subshrub
Flower Type / Color:
S V - Single Pinkish
Comments:
A deciduous, medium-sized shrub growing about 6-8' tall and wide. One of the best of the pink lilacs with single, light pink flowers, produced in May. A Father Fiala selection, extremely floriferous with practically no seed pods, making it more abundant. Large, dark green foliage is disease resistant.
